i have a question regarding overland transport. Lets say i want transport resources via ship from Hokkaido to mainland Japan. Is it enough to unload at Ominato and the resources will then be send by rail to the southern industry centers automatic. Or must i unload in Tokyo or the other big centers manualy?

The AI will transport resources/oil/fuel/supply around based on it's perceved need. In WitP it was every third day. Not sure how often in AE. Just get the resources to the Home Islands and the AI will move it around. The manual says it will move stuff from one island to another if two ports are in adjacent hexes (at the rate of the smaller port). I don't trust the AI to be that smart though. [;)] I dump the stuff on the specific island I want it to go, to be safe. From there it'll get to where it's needed.

Unfortunately the rule about port transfer limits of resources (500x smaller port size, 100x for oil) doesn't seem to work. I ran a test a few days ago and totalled the resources on Hokkaido, Shikoku, and Kyushu and ran about 6 days with no other activity (dropping, moving of resources/oil into the hi). On a couple of turns I had massive amounts of resource movement off from Kyushu and Hokkaido (like 100,000 one turn off Hokkaido when its excess production is about 30,000/day and the port limits is something like 2,500/day between). I don't have the numbers in front of me right now but try it and you'll see. What effect this has I don't know yet...but it means my little coastal convoys I set up in my last (now restarted after Mar 1, 42) PBEM were maybe pointless?
